Weather

Clear and warm day. Still a bit of snow to move around. Winds were stronger in the morning but calmed down by mid day.

Snowpack

Snowpack is gaining strength and getting deeper nera and above treeline. Deeper weak layers are becoming less reactive. snowpack tests on east and southeast-facing slopes showed few results except just below the freshly drifted snow. Easterly-facing areas below cornices and near ridgelines are still very windloaded. Open near treeline areas have evidence of wind-loading as well. Areas below treeline are mostly composed of facets or are very thin.
